WebProkaryotes are classified both by the way they obtain energy, and by the carbon source they use for producing organic molecules. These categories are summarized in Table 1. Prokaryotes can use different sources of energy to generate the ATP needed for biosynthesis and other cellular activities. WebIn fact, prokaryotes have just about every possible type of metabolism.
